## Structural Intelligence & Clinical Strategy
The Creatine Metabolic Power Output profile is engineered to optimize the phosphagen system—the primary energy pathway for high-intensity, short-duration anaerobic activity. From a clinical metabolic standpoint, this profile integrates the **Mifflin-St Jeor Equation** to establish a precise Basal Metabolic Rate (BMR) baseline, ensuring that creatine supplementation is supported by an adequate caloric and protein matrix to prevent metabolic stalling.
**Metabolic Mechanics:**
1. **ATP Resynthesis Acceleration:** By increasing intracellular phosphocreatine (PCr) stores, the body can more rapidly regenerate Adenosine Triphosphate (ATP) during maximal exertion, effectively raising the 'power ceiling' of the muscle fiber.
2. **Osmotic Cellular Hydration:** Creatine induces an intracellular shift in water, which acts as a biological signal for protein synthesis (mTOR pathway activation), necessitating a precise hydration-to-electrolyte ratio to avoid systemic inflammation.
3. **Glycogen Sparing Effect:** Optimized creatine saturation allows for a more efficient utilization of muscle glycogen, shifting the metabolic load and improving the overall power-to-weight ratio calculated via lean body mass (LBM) metrics.
4. **Insulin Sensitivity Modulation:** Clinical data suggests that creatine can improve glucose uptake in skeletal muscle, which, when paired with a calculated macronutrient matrix, optimizes the partitioning of nutrients away from adipose tissue and toward contractile proteins.
